Can I attend my HOA board meeting in Florida?

Short Answer

Yes. Under Florida Statutes §720.303, most Florida HOA board meetings must be open to all members. The HOA must give at least 48 hours' posted notice of regular board meetings. The board can only meet in closed session to discuss proposed or pending litigation with the association's attorney (attorney-client privilege) or to discuss personnel matters.

People Also Ask

How much notice must a Florida HOA give before a board meeting?
Under F.S. §720.303, the HOA must post notice of board meetings at least 48 hours before the meeting in a conspicuous location in the community.
Can a Florida HOA board make decisions by email?
Generally no. Most board decisions must be made at a noticed, open meeting. Email votes or phone decisions for routine matters are typically not valid under Florida law.
